This video explains Agile as a set of values and principles, not a methodology. It clarifies common misconceptions and emphasizes the importance of the Agile Manifesto and its 12 principles. Agile is about making decisions based on these principles, allowing flexibility in software development. The video warns against adopting practices superficially, likening it to a 'cargo cult' mentality, and stresses the importance of understanding the 'why' behind practices.
